[Help] Настройка правила сron

Тема в разделе "Администрирование серверов", создана пользователем fumofuuu, 17 ноя 2012.

Модераторы: mefish, stooper
  1. fumofuuu

    fumofuuu

    Регистр.:
    24 сен 2011
    Сообщения:
    280
    Симпатии:
    125
    Не работает правило:
    /var/www/site.ru/; /usr/bin/php -q /var/www/site.ru/q_cron.php >/dev/null 2>&1

    Как исправить, чтоб выполнялось правильно.
     
  2. efs

    efs SEO оптимизатор дискрипторов одностраничных сайтов

    Moderator
    Регистр.:
    20 ноя 2009
    Сообщения:
    833
    Симпатии:
    489
    а вы синтаксис вообще читали?
    сначала указывается время, потом пользователь, интерпретатор и путь к файлу. опционально, отправить вывод в никуда.
    например:
    Код:
    0 */1 * * * root php /home/vasypupkin/www/example.com/cron.php > /dev/null 2>&1
     
  3. fumofuuu

    fumofuuu

    Регистр.:
    24 сен 2011
    Сообщения:
    280
    Симпатии:
    125
    извиняюсь, забыл сказать что настраиваю через ISPManager
    Спасибо что подсказали.
    Решил проблему так
    cd /var/www/site.ru/; /usr/bin/php -q /var/www/site.ru/q_cron.php >/dev/null 2>&1
     
  4. kolianus

    kolianus Создатель

    Регистр.:
    26 ноя 2012
    Сообщения:
    14
    Симпатии:
    2
    а зачем "cd /var/www/site.ru/;" ?

    В принципе для сайта правельне:
    0 */12 * * * /usr/bin/wget -q --append-output=/dev/null http://site.ru/q_cron.php > /dev/null